From 535453f77d7ed462dd89720ba9b8f69355f36d5a Mon Sep 17 00:00:00 2001 From: Al Date: Tue, 19 Apr 2016 11:21:23 -0400 Subject: [PATCH] [addresses] Adding ability to randomly append relative/cardinal directions --- scripts/geodata/addresses/directions.py | 15 +++++++++++++++ 1 file changed, 15 insertions(+) create mode 100644 scripts/geodata/addresses/directions.py diff --git a/scripts/geodata/addresses/directions.py b/scripts/geodata/addresses/directions.py new file mode 100644 index 00000000..72f9b31e --- /dev/null +++ b/scripts/geodata/addresses/directions.py @@ -0,0 +1,15 @@ +import random +import six + +from geodata.addresses.config import address_config +from geodata.addresses.numbering import NumericPhrase +from geodata.addresses.sampling import weighted_choice +from geodata.encoding import safe_decode + + +class RelativeDirection(NumericPhrase): + key = 'directions' + + +class CardinalDirection(NumericPhrase): + key = 'cardinal_directions'